About Limeade by Benjamin Moore
Limeade CSP-865 by Benjamin Moore is a mid warm shade with a simple, inviting feel. It shows brightness around 46% and hue near 67° for steady results across rooms. Adds comfort to living rooms, dining rooms, and bedrooms. Pairs nicely with soft whites, creams, and gentle grays.
Brightness: 46.2%
Tone: Warm
HEX: #b0bd4d
RGB: 176, 189, 77
Hue67°
Saturation46%
Lightness52%
